Is Google Merchant Center replacing Google Base?
No, Google Merchant Center is not replacing Google Base. We're just moving the Google Base users that upload or manage Product listings to our new service, Google Merchant Center, in order to better serve them going forward. All Google Base users that upload or manage other item types can continue to use Google Base.
Where should I upload real estate, jobs and vehicles from now on? Aren't these products as well?
Please continue to upload or manage these items in Google Base, as nothing changes for you or these verticals. While some of these items might be considered products in a broader sense, because they don't follow the Products Feed Specification, they're not considered Product listings for Google.
I am an existing Google Base user, where should I upload my items from now on?
If you upload or manage Product listings, please visit Google Merchant Center. If you upload or manage other types of items, please visit Google Base. If you have both types of items (Product listings and non-Product listings), you'll need to visit Google Merchant Center to manage your Product listings and Google Base to manage the rest.

This fixed double quotation (") marks in my client's product descriptions, but not the product titles. (ie: 12-14" Widget) I also needed to add a fix for ampersands (&) used instead of the word "and" in product descriptions. So I modified your change slightly as follows:
In \includes\classes\google_base.php around line 202 find this:
PHP Code:
$str = str_replace(array("<", ">"), array("<", ">"), $str);
Replace that line with:
PHP Code:
// $str = str_replace(array("<", ">"), array("<", ">"), $str);
// 10-01-2009 Updated to correct quotation marks and ampersands in product titles and descriptions
$str = str_replace(array("lt;", "gt;", "quot;", """, "amp;"), array("<", " &qt; ", """, "\"", "&"), $str);
When I make these kinds of changes I like to comment out the original code versus simply replacing it and I always include comments so I know WHY I made the change.. (in case I have a senior moment!:laugh:) so if I need to roll back my change I can easily do this.
Like Dave said.. Nothing wrong with the code.. just with how my clients product titles and descriptions are managed needed a little massaging to make Google happy..

I format my descriptions and titles using HTML tags. I also use some tags to keep from having errors in MySQL server such as commas and quotation marks. I'm using the RSS 2.0 format for my Google feed which has problems with some HTML tags within xml. On top of it all, Google has it's own formatting you need to consider if you want your feed to display at all. Thus the need for sanitizing it.
Unfortunately, theirs not an easy one fix for all users solution, lest for my limited coding ability. All my quotations are tag as " and for some reason, the & is removed during sanitizing leaving me with quot; which errors in Google. My fix was with this line in \includes\classes\google_base.php Look for the function 'google_base_xml_sanitizer'
Code:
$str = str_replace(array("<", ">"), array("<", ">"), $str);
with this one
Code:
$str = str_replace(array("lt;", "gt;", "quot;"), array("<", " &qt; ", """), $str);
My quotation now shows up in titles and description.
Theirs nothing wrong with the code, just with how my titles and description are coded and my refusal to modify 3000 products just to please google.

I did find some problems. It's not accepting the products because xml file contains a lot of illegal characters. Seems that when the xml is generated, it's creating whacky characters when it sees apostrophes, some quotes, etc. I have the latest version, but it till messes them up in the xml file. It replaces them with an uppercase A with a little mark above it. Any ideas?
Had the same problems... I had to play with the sanitizer until it worked. If possible, run it so only 20 or 200 products are entered and look at the xml to see if all looks right. Again.. there is nothing wrong with the coding... just me..
Look to includes\classes\google_base.php and look for the function google_base_xml_sanitizer. The following line is where the strange A's are coming from.
Code:
$str = eregi_replace("[^[:alnum:][:space:].,’Â!()'-_/+=?ÀÂÄßÈÉÊËÎÏÔÖÙÛÜàâäèéêëîïôöùûüÿÇç«»]", "", $str);
I worked through mine until my feed look good and ended up with this line..
Code:
$str = eregi_replace("[^[:alnum:][:space:].,!()'-_/!\+=?«»]", "", $str);
Running just a short amount of products through is just to speed things up. One day I'll spend some time in fixing my descriptions so I wont have to modify things.
